EMG Announces Solderless Installation

EMG has unveiled the latest advancement in pickup technology, the solderless install. Beginning with their Pro Series pickguards and the new X-Series pickups, EMG will phase in the new components to existing products throughout 2009.

“A user friendly approach to the installation process is essential; not only for end-users but manufacturers as well.” says Rob Turner, founder and President of EMG Inc. “We have succeeded in simplifying the process of both installation and upgrading of pickups, putting the players in complete control. Now expanded to everything from pots, to input jacks, to pickups, this is the next generation of our quick-connect concept.”
